Output 75a49a84827b18193eba1e362506c941e697ee07babab63bf45fd73f85aef682:3

value
23610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1801cd9a299e355f03a4c8f16188ec8d72b39ec1 OP_EQUAL
address
33sxJRzAKo6KQHLwn6sAacpRH4hp98LnSR
transaction
75a49a84827b18193eba1e362506c941e697ee07babab63bf45fd73f85aef682
confirmations
352826
spent
true